Introduction

A fun machine that begins by exploiting a Python Flask app via Local File Inclusion, and using this to further enumerate the machine. From here, we take an unexpected change in direction to exploit a web socket running on .NET core. Using a JSON deserialization attack, we are able to take advantage of LFI once again to find a private SSH key and gain a foothold. We are able to access another account using previously discovered hard-coded database credentials. From here, with access to run the dotnet binary as root, we are able to easily spawn an F# interactive shell and break out to a root shell.

Apart from root, the developer and phil (user id >= 1000) look interesting. I tried reading ../../../../home/developer/.ssh/id_rsa and ../../../../home/phil/.ssh/id_rsa, hoping to get a private SSH key, but just got File not found.

We can use procfs via LFI to enumerate further. We try reading the environment by using /proc/self/environ, along with /proc/self/cmdline, to see the current process and arguments:

So the target is running a flask app with python3 /home/developer/app/app.py. Let’s take a look now we’ve identified the app entry point:

Our /orders endpoint connects to localhost:5000 as a websocket, sending a JSON payload {"ReadOrder": "orders.txt"}, hence the text that displays. Let’s try sending the same payload to the websocket, which is exposed to us on port 5000 using wsdump :

Obviously the orders app is running as a separate process on port 5000. Can we find it? Once again, we can use procfs – specifically /proc/PID/cmdline – to find the process and arguments as we did above for self – let’s pass in a sequence of PIDs, and output the results from ffuf to the out directory , filtering out 0 byte (empty) and 14 byte (File not found) responses:

I found a cross-platform compiled version of ILSpy here: AvaloniaILSpy, allowing me to decompile bagel.dll on Linux. Digging through the assembly, classes, and their methods, a few things stood out. Database credentials:

This deserialisation also caught my attention in the Handler class:

./assets/2023-04-09-15-03-29-image.png

This Microsoft page CA2326: Do not use TypeNameHandling values other than None (code analysis) - .NET | Microsoft Learn is explicit in not allowing TypeNameHandling, which is a non-zero value – our bagel.dll assembly above sets this to 4, which is Auto.

In theory, this should allow us to inject into our payload in such a way that we can deserialize into any .NET type we specify.

Here, I’m naively trying to deserialize a bagel_server.File object, passing the string foobagelbaz into the WriteFile setter, while overwriting the directory and filename – hoping I can write arbitrary data to arbitrary locations.

This kinda works – data is written, but the directory/filename were not set. We can see it was written to the default location /opt/bagel/orders/orders.txt:

./assets/2023-04-09-15-35-07-image.png

I’m assuming I can’t deserialize into private fields (and it’s been a while since I’ve used .NET!).

I next looked at the System.Data.ObjectDataProvider gadget after reading about .NET deserialization on HackTricks. This class lets you instantiate an object of a specified type and call methods on it. So, I tried to create a bagel_server.File, and call WriteFile("/tmp/test.txt", "foobagelbaz"):

We have privelege escalated to the developer user and sudo -l shows we can run /usr/bin/dotnet as root. Looking at GTFOBins for dotnet, we can run dotnet fsi to get an F# interactive shell, and then break out to a shell with System.Diagnostics.Process.Start("/bin/sh").WaitForExit();;. Trying this out:

Conclusion

Using the proc filesystem to further enumerate the machine via LFI was a cool little trick that took a little while for me to discover. I enjoyed the curveball of expecting to attack a Python app, but surprisingly shifting focus to attacking .NET running on Linux – something I have not previously had experience with. Thankfully after gaining a foothold, privilege escalation to root was a relatively easy and obvious path. Overall, this was something a little different and interesting.
